Preparation of magnetic PLA-Fe3O4 composite microspheresand its behaviors for adsorption of alizarin red

Abstract:
The magnetic Fe3O4 particles were prepared by co-precipitation method, and modified by sodium oleicate.Using the prepared Fe3O4 pareicles and PLA from disposable tablewares, the magnetic PLA-Fe3O4 composite microspheres were fabricated by using solvent diffuse method. The morphology and composition of the composite microspheres were investigated by Scanning Electron Microscopy (SEM), Fourier Transform Infrared Spectroscopy (FT-IR), Thermogravimetric Analysis (TGA). The experiments were carried out that the alizarin red pigment was removed from water by the prepared microspheres, the effects of pH, the dosage of the microspheres, the initial concentration of the alizarin red and the time of absorption on the removing efficiency were invistigated. The results show that the optimum conditions are as follows: the pH of solution: 4.3, the amount of the microspheres: 25 mg, the time of absorption: 2 h and the initial concentration of the solution: 19 mg/L.In optimum condition,the removing ratio can reach to 90%.
